Biak Whistler

Pachycephala melanorhyncha

Medium-sized bird of forest on Biak Island. Warm brown above, paler below, orange-brown face and rufous flight feathers. Thick black bill and large eye. Previously thought to be a subspecies of Little Shrikethrush, but now placed with the whistlers. No similar species in range. Very skulking and much more often seen than heard. Voice, various short, spaced whistles interspersed with rapidly repeated “chew” notes.

Shy Ground Dove

Shy Ground Dove

Pampusana stairi

A rotund, short-legged ground-dwelling dove that usually runs rather than flies when startled. Male has a distinctive dark purple back, wings, and belly, a whitish chest crescent, and a light gray chest and head. Females usually resemble males, though some have purple-brown bodies with a very ruddy chest and head. Inhabits most forest habitats, including rainforest and bamboo thickets. Very shy. Sometimes heard giving a series of low-pitched, typical dove-like hooting notes.

Taiwan Shortwing

Taiwan Shortwing

Brachypteryx goodfellowi

A small, dark songster of montane forest floor and undergrowth. Note dark brown body with a fairly bold white eyebrow. Unlike most shortwings, there is little difference between male and female plumages, though eyebrow may be less conspicuous on females. Furtive and difficult to see well; forages on the ground of various types of forest, including bamboo, fern, and mossy forest. Song a short phrase starting with a high-pitched clear whistle, followed by a jumbled slightly flutey note. Call a relatively low, knocking wooden rattle.

Mimic Honeyeater

Mimic Honeyeater

Meliphaga analoga

A common, medium-sized honeyeater of all wooded habitats in the lowlands and foothills. Olive plumage, a little paler on the underparts with no mottling. Large and elongated, yellow ear spot. ID problematic as it co-occurs with many other similar species. Mountain and Graceful are smaller, Puff-backed has a thicker bill, Yellow-gaped has a more prominent yellow gape. Calls include a trill, a whistle and a “chup!”.
